http://www.dot.ga.gov/GDOT/Pages/TheSourceSamplingTestingInspection.aspx WebDec 8, 2024 · Soil resistivity is a measure of the electrical resistance of the soil, and is typically expressed in ohm-meters (Ω-m). The lower the soil resistivity, the more conductive the soil is, and the more effective the earthing system will be. WebThe calculated soil resistivity is the average of the soil resistivity from the surface to a depth equivalent (h) (0.75xa) of the probe spacing. A probe spacing of 4m (a) between each probe will provide the average soil resistivity between the surface and a depth of 3m (h). WebTo measure the soil resistivity start the Fluke 1625 and read the resistance value in ohms. In this case assume the resistance reading is 100 ohms. So, in this case we know: A = 3 meters, and. R = 100 ohms. Then the soil resistivity would equal: r= 2 x p x A x R. r = 2 x 3.1416 x 3 meters x 100 ohms. Web4-point soil resistivity test using Wenner’s method. Wenner’s method was developed by Dr. Frank Wenner of the US Bureau of Standards in 1915. In this method, four holes are drilled in the ground at approximately equal depths and equally apart from each other at a distance ‘a’. The distance ‘a’ should be at least three times the ...

WebApr 13, 2024 · Wenner Soil Resistivity Test and Other Soil Resistivity Tests The Wenner 4-Point Method (sometimes called 4-Pin) is by far the most used test method to measure the resistivity of soil. Other methods do exist, such as the General method and Schlumberger method, however they are infrequently used for grounding design applications and vary …

WebThe soil resistivity test meter is known as a “4-Pole Meter” and functions as a current source. It generates enough voltage (most up to a max of 48) to generate the current the meter or operator selects.
